Endnote is a software that helps you save search results and organize your references and downloaded texts. With Endnote it is easier to insert references in a text and create a bibliography.

About the demonstration

During the demonstration we go through basic features of Endnote, for example how you can

  • create your own references in Endnote
  • fetch references to Endnote from Supersearch, Libris and databases
  • insert references from Endnote into a text document as citations
  • create bibliographies according to different citation styles.

We use multidisciplinary databases and databases in pedagogy as examples to show how to download references. But students or researchers in another subject areas are warmly welcome to participate in the demonstration, as most of the content is subject-independent.
